1112132 12/14/2022 BMP Violation of Cannabis Cultivation Policy Attachment A, Section 1, #25 & #27, and Cannabis Policy Requirements Section 2, Numbers 113 & 120. Spent growth medium is stored in an unsecured outdoor location. Spent growth medium is susceptible to environmental elements and may lead to runoff and other forms of erosion to occur. Spent growing medium is being stored in an unsecured outdoor location. Inspectors directed the permittee to move spent growth medium into the secured waste storage container directly adjacent to the spent growing medium. More information is provided in Violation #1 below. The manhole cover to the wastewater holding tank inspection port is missing. Because the manhole is missing, the wastewater tank is exposed to environmental elements and poses a health and safety risk to employees and visitors to the cultivation facility. More information is provided in Violation #2 below. A corrective action plan (CAP) to remedy both violations must be submitted by March 1st, 2023. Implementation of the CAP is expected by April 30th, 2023. Violation B Inspection

*As of 5/20/2010, the Water Board's Enforcement Policy requires that all violations be classified as 1, 2 or 3, with class 1 being the highest. Prior to this, violations were simply classified as Yes or No. If a 123 classification has been assigned to a violation that occurred before this date, that classification data will be displayed instead of the Yes/No data.
